Showing all posts tagged #javascript:
-
› 提供 ESM 加载的服务 -
› Self-Profiling API
-
› 读取对象属性 -
› 调用栈“缺失”? -
› indirect eval -
› globalThis -
› js 依赖注入 -
› Promise polyfill 如何异步执行回调 -
› 使用 ES modules 比加载打包构建文件慢 -
› 尾调用优化
-
› Intl 国际化 -
› JSON Hijacking -
› 扩展元素性能优化 -
› promise, await, async -
› 构造函数、原型和类 -
› 字符处理 -
› 正则表达式运算符优先级 -
› for in / for of / forEach -
› typeof 引出的问题 -
› var / let 声明的全局变量 -
› V8 垃圾回收 -
› 声明提前 -
› Eslint,Tslint -
› TypeScript 语法 -
› jsDoc -
› Typescript 声明文件 -
› Chrome DevTools 性能分析 -
› 单精度浮点数(32 bits) -
› Async/Await 中的执行顺序问题 -
› js 依赖包管理 -
› V8 对象访问模式 -
› Webassembly 现在的能力和以后的能力 -
› Promise resolve 顺序 -
› BigInt -
› js 数值表示方式 -
› js 静态错误 -
› 构造函数相关错误 -
› React 相关面试选题 -
› QR 码生成器 -
› Class fields -
› Arrays, symbols, and Realms -
› while(true) 的应用 -
› ES 2018 正则特性 -
› js 调试旁门左道
-
› 为什么 [ ] == false 而 !![ ] == true -
› Babylon AST(抽象語法樹)节点类型 -
› API 设计 -
› Observable -
› ECMAScript 标准的制定流程
-
› 字节序 -
› 装饰器 - @decorator -
› js 常见操作的执行性能 -
› SharedArrayBuffer & Atomics -
› 模板字符串 -
› Blob & ArrayBuffer & TypeArray & DataView & Buffers<nodejs> -
› Typed Array 构造 -
› 移动 Web 上的定时器 -
› 通过子类工厂实现简单的合成器 -
› js 实现单步调试 -
› Symbol -
› fetch, request, response, headers -
› 按位操作符 -
› SIMD 单指令/多数据 -
› Proxy 和 Reflect -
› encodeURIComponenthe 和 application/x-www-form-urlencoded 的区别 -
› js 技巧 -
› 正则匹配汉字 -
› XMLHttpRequest -
› js bind 函数 -
› setter & getter -
› Handlebars 模板引擎 -
› 远程调试 -
› js 多行文本
-
› 一些跟直觉不符的 js 特性 -
› js 高性能 -
› Data 日期时间解析 -
› Browserify:在浏览器使用 CommonJS 加载模块 -
› SourceMap -
› js 表达式和语句的区别 -
› ES6 new.target -
› Node.js 全局对象 -
› JSON(JavaScript Object Notation) -
› js 各种判断路由语法以及区别 -
› 常用 ES6 语法 -
› js 代码检查工具 JSHint -
› Babel6 — ES6编译器 -
› 解决回调太多问题 -
› 0 == null // false -
› 正则表达式中的特殊字符 -
› Cookie 特点 -
› 页面性能优化 -
› Webpack -
› js 模块加载器 require.js AMD -
› 运算符优先级 -
› var ie = !+"\v1"; -
› js 深拷贝对象,并解决引用问题 -
› 判断一个变量是否为空